Importance of Appropriate Posture



Correct posture is critical in keeping a healthy back and stopping pain. When you rest or stand with excellent posture, your back remains in placement, lowering pressure on your muscle mass, ligaments, and joints. This placement permits the body to distribute weight uniformly, preventing extreme stress on particular locations that can result in pain and discomfort. By keeping your spinal column effectively straightened, you can additionally improve your breathing and food digestion, as slouching can compress organs and limit their functionality.

In addition, keeping great stance can boost your general look and self-esteem. When you stand tall with your shoulders back and head held high, you exude confidence and show up more friendly. Excellent position can also make you really feel extra stimulated and sharp, as it advertises proper blood circulation and permits your muscle mass to work efficiently.

Integrating proper posture into your everyday routine, whether resting at a desk, strolling, or working out, is vital for stopping pain in the back and promoting total well-being. Keep in mind, a little adjustment in just how you hold on your own can make a considerable difference in exactly how you feel and operate throughout the day.

Common Postural Mistakes



When it involves maintaining good posture, several individuals unwittingly make common errors that can contribute to neck and back pain and discomfort. One of the most widespread errors is slumping over or hunching over while sitting or standing. This placement places extreme pressure on the spinal column and can result in muscular tissue inequalities and discomfort in the long run.

One more common mistake is overarching the lower back, which can squash the natural curve of the spinal column and create discomfort. Tips for Correcting Alignment



To boost your positioning and minimize neck and back pain, it's important to concentrate on making small modifications throughout your daily routine. Start by bearing in mind your pose. When resting, guarantee your feet are level on the flooring, your back is straight, and your shoulders are kicked back. Avoid slouching or leaning to one side. When standing, disperse your weight equally on both feet, keep your knees somewhat curved, and tuck in your pelvis. Engage your core muscular tissues to support your spine. Take breaks to stretch and walk if you have a sedentary task. Integrate exercises that enhance your core and back muscular tissues, such as planks or bridges.

While resting, make use of a pillow that supports the natural curve of your neck to preserve correct back alignment. Avoid sleeping on your tummy, as it can strain your neck and back. By being mindful of these ideas and making small modifications, you can slowly fix your placement and reduce back pain.
